About

Bright Future for Young Mothers Canada (BFYMC) is a Canadian based non-profit (#839852845RR0001) that aims to empower young, adolescent mothers in Tanzania. We provide shelter, food, healthcare, and other basic necessities, as well as a nurturing environment to help these young girls create a brighter future for themselves and their families.
